Sign language may be as coarsely expressed as mere grimaces, shrugs, or pointings; or it may employ a delicately nuanced combination of coded manual signals reinforced by facial expression and perhaps augmented by words spelled out in a manual alphabet. Sign language uses manual communication and facial expression to convey meaning as compared to sound patterns. Each country or region has its own sign language, as different from each other as English is from Spanish.
